Sources: McConnell likely to delay Lighthizer confirmation until mid-May

May 4, 2017 at 4:03 PM
Senate Majority Leader Mitch McConnell (R-KY) likely will not allow the Senate to consider the nomination of U.S. Trade Representative nominee Robert Lighthizer until the week of May 15 because of objections he is facing from his caucus to a request to move the nomination through unanimous consent, sources told Inside U.S. Trade . At least one Republican senator is objecting to the unanimous consent request to proceed with Lighthizer's confirmation, these sources said, although who is unclear. Under Senate...
